Perpustakaan Nasional Austria (bahasa Jerman: Österreichische Nationalbibliothek, disingkat ÖNB; bahasa Inggris: Austrian National Library) adalah perpustakaan terbesar di Austria, dengan 7,4 benda dalam berbagai koleksi. Perpustakaan ini terletak di Hofburg Palace, kota Vienna. Sejak tahun 2005, sejumlah koleksi telah direlokasi di dalam bangunan baroque Palais Mollard-Clary. Founded by the Habsburgs, the library was originally called the Hof-Bibliothek ("Imperial Library"); the change to the current name occurred in 1920.[1] Kompleks perpustakaan terdiri dari empat museum, serta berbagai koleksi dan penyimpanan arsip khusus.
Prunksaal
"Prunksaal" ("Ruang Kenegaraan"; bahasa Inggris: State Hall) merupakan struktur pusat pada perpustakaan imperial tua dan bagian dari istana Hofburg. Sayap bangunan ini terletak di antara Josephsplatz ke sebelah utara dan Burggarten ke sebelah selatan.

Naskah dan buku-buku langka
Koleksi meliputi barang-barang bertarikh abad ke-4 Masehi sampai sekarang dan berupa naskah-naskah antik zaman kuno, pertengahan dan modern dari hampir setiap budaya sastra. Barang-barang terkemuka dalam koleksi ini antara lain termasuk Vienna Dioscurides, yang dicatata pada Register Memory of the World Programme UNESCO pada tahun 1997 untuk mengenang nilai pentingnya bagi dunia dan nilai universal yang luar biasa.[2]
Koleksi Perpustakaan Nasional Austria
- Department of Broadsheets, Posters and Ex Libris: 330.000 objek (broadsheet, poster dan Ex Libris)
- Department of Manuscripts, Autographs and Closed Collections: From the 4th century to the present day: late antique, medieval and modern manuscripts from almost every literate culture.
- Department of Music: Austria's music archives, and great collection of autographs, it is also one of the largest libraries in the world.
- Austrian Literary Archives
- Picture Archive
- Department of Incunabula, Old and Precious Books:
- incunabula (books printed before 1500),
- printed works from the period 1501-1850 and
- printed bibliophile rarissima of no specific period.
- Archives of the Austrian Folk Song Institute[3]
- Austrian National Library Museums
- State Hall[4]
- Globe Museum: 380 bola dunia dan instrumen ilmiah termasuk bola-bola dunia terestrial dan selestial yang dibuat sebelum tahun 1850[5]
- Papyrus Museum:[6]
- Naskah papirus 137.864
- Archaeological documents (yang bukan papirus) 50.769
- Museum objects 5
- Buku dan serial 14.049
- Microform 555
- Bahan audiovisual 2.292
- Dokumen gambar 16.944
- Department of Planned Languages and Esperanto Museum[5]
